Warning Signs You Need Water Damage Repair

Don’t ignore these warning signs, which can show water damage in your home: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a persistent, unpleasant odor in your home, it may be a sign of water damage. This can be caused by mold growth, which can spread quickly and cause health problems.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age, which can cause structural issues and compromise the integrity of your home.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can show water damage, which can lead to costly repairs and potentially compromise the health and safety of your family.

Unexplained Stains or Discoloration

Unexplained stains or discoloration on walls, ceilings, or floors can be a sign of water damage, which can spread quickly and cause significant damage.

Running Toilets or Leaks Under Sinks

Running toilets or leaks under sinks can be a sign of water damage, which can cause significant problems if left unchecked.

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Large-scale water damage (e.g., burst pipes, flooded basement) No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are necessary to prevent further damage and ensure a thorough clean-up.
Small water damage (e.g., leaky faucet, minor flooding) Yes No You can likely handle small water damage yourself with minimal equipment and expertise.
Hidden water damage (e.g., behind walls, under floors) No Yes Hidden water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and repair.
Mold growth or widespread damage No Yes Professional remediation is necessary to prevent health problems and ensure a thorough clean-up.

Water Damage Repair Cost in Greensboro, NC

The cost of water damage repair services in Greensboro, NC, varies dep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on our team’s experience and may vary depending on your specific situ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Extraction $500-$2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ment requirements
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000-$5,000 Size of affected area, equipment requirements, labor costs
Repair and Reconstruction $2,000-$10,000 Scope of repairs, materials required, labor costs
Final Inspection and Cleaning $500-$2,000 Size of affected area, equipment requirements, labor costs

Common Questions About Water Damage Repair

Will Insurance Cover Water Damage Repair?

Most homeowner’s insurance policies cover water damage repair, but the specifics depend on your policy and the circumstances surrounding the damage. Our team will work with you and your insurance provider to ensure you receive the coverage you need.

How Long Does Water Damage Repair Take?

The length of time required for water damage repair varies depending on the scope of the project, but our team aims to complete most projects within 3-5 days. We’ll work with you to establish a timeline that meets your needs and ensures your home is safe and secure.

Is Water Damage Repair a Priority for My Family’s Health and Safety?

Yes, water damage repair is essential for your family’s health and safety. Standing water and mold growth can cause serious health problems, including respiratory issues and allergic reactions. Our team will work quickly and efficiently to ensure your home is safe and healthy.
